Transaction 62f8070128ad4e8d9a9ae353d8991e40a9b20de154a73c7f48ccfbb11d90738b

2 Input
2 Outputs
  • 62f8070128ad4e8d9a9ae353d8991e40a9b20de154a73c7f48ccfbb11d90738b:0
  • value  51197669
    address  3NeuMw5Q4ZkxBUSTwiveTxkzHxLi9eiMMc
  • 62f8070128ad4e8d9a9ae353d8991e40a9b20de154a73c7f48ccfbb11d90738b:1
  • value  66000000
    address  3EuQ6hZoDpKpNXDRXdhMbKvhDUbvx5KTAe